I didn't know Cleo's nightlight glows in the dark either :|

Well, I don't know about you all, but now that the Toy Fair is over, I'm disappointed with what was announced. I wish there were pictures of the stuff that wasn't leaked and some information about it, possibly release dates? :huh:

It probably would have been more exciting if we hadn't already seen the 13 Wishes stuff. They didn't actually show that much last year; just the four new signatures and RM. But last year, we hadn't seen any of the those. We figured that it would be the three girls at least, since their trademarks had been bouncing around. But it was exciting, because we had no idea what they would look like.

MH is at the point where it doesn't need Toy Fair pics to hype it. It's second only to Barbie (and it's really more of a sister franchise, since both are owned by the same company). We do have SDCC coming up, and they also like to throw out a few surprises that don't get shown at either place.
